
On Sunday, Citizen TV aired an investigative report on the murder of former Kiru Boys High School Principal Solomon Mwangi. In the investigation, Jane made herself look even guiltier.
In 2016, Jane Muthoni, a mother of three and principal of Icaciri Secondary School in Kiambu County hatched a plan to kill her husband’s mistress, a shopkeeper attendant at Kiriani.
Muthoni hired a team led by a man named Njiru, to kill the girl. But after 6 months of planning, the mission backfired because the girl lived in a busy public area.
They then turned their attention to the murder of Solomon Mwangi, the Chief Principal of Kiru Boys’ High School. This was a softer target since he was living with the chief mastermind, his wife, Jane Muthoni.
It is alleged that Muthoni drugged her husband and drove her into the forest where Joseph Njuguna and another man named Gikuyu helped her to kill the husband. They tied a rope around his neck and hanged him on a tree deep inside a forest.
His body was later discovered at Karakuta Coffee Farm in Juja, Kiambu County.
During the trial of the case, Judge Joel Ngugi said that Jane Muthoni hatched the brutal, chilling and cold-blooded plan of killing Mr. Solomon.
Muthoni paid the murderers a total of KSH 100,000 upfront but refused to pay the remaining amount of KSH300,000 as agreed.
When the deal turned sour, Njuguna decided to testify against Jane in Court. His narration was so clear and damning that the judge found Jane and the co-accused guilty of murder. Njiru disappeared never to be seen again, but Jane and Njuguna were jailed for 30 and 7 years respectively.
